"Siping" tires has its place, and that's if doing a lot of ice driving with tires that have poor ice traction. Since you only use the truck when your traveling /towing and you don't do much of that in bad weather, then you have no need at all to have them sipped. My experience with siping is it causes the tire tread to wear slightly quicker when using them all summer long.
